Definitions:

Simple Lipids

Fats and waxes composed mostly of triglycerides, which are esters formed from glycerol and three fatty acids.

Unsaturated Triglyceride

A type of triglyceride (a fat or oil) with at least one double bond in the fatty acid chains, making it less dense and typically liquid at room temperature.

Lauric Acid

A saturated fatty acid with a 12-carbon chain commonly found in coconut oil and palm kernel oil.

Triglyceride

A type of fat (or lipid) that is found in the blood, composed of one molecule of glycerol bonded to three fatty acids.
